资源简介:
- 本源码资源主要实现了FLOYD算法及其他用于路径优化的问题求解算法。
- FLOYD算法是一种经典的图论算法,广泛应用于计算加权有向图中任意两点之间的最短路径。
功能特点:
- 支持对给定图结构进行全节点对最短路径的高效计算。
- 适合处理交通网络、通信网络、物流配送等场景中的路径优化问题。
- 算法核心采用动态规划思想,通过逐步更新距离矩阵,最终得到所有节点间的最优路径长度。
- 源码结构清晰,便于二次开发和集成到各类工程项目中。
适用场景:
- 需要解决多源最短路径问题的各类工程与科研项目,如城市交通路线规划、网络路由选择等。
- 教育教学场合,用于演示和学习图论基础算法及其实际应用。
- 数据分析与运筹优化领域,对复杂网络结构进行全局路径分析与优化。
技术说明:
- FLOYD算法通过三重循环遍历所有节点组合,利用动态规划原理不断更新距离表,实现高效的全局最短路径搜索。
- 该资源通常以邻接矩阵为输入格式,输出任意两点之间的最短距离矩阵,并可追踪具体路径方案。
总结:
- 本源码资源适合需要批量计算图中所有节点对之间最短距离的用户,尤其在大规模网络分析和复杂系统建模中具有重要价值。